RINA is currently recruiting for an Infrastructure & Mobility R&D Project Manager to join its office in Genoa or Rozzano (Italy) within the Italy Infrastructure & Mobility Division. Mission You will join the Research & Innovation Unit within the Infrastructures & Mobility Business Unit and work closely with similar functions across the various Business Lines at RINA. You’ll be part of a young and dynamic environment where research and innovation are key pillars of the overall development strategy. You’ll have the opportunity to contribute to the definition and implementation of R&I strategies, supporting the creation of new solutions and business opportunities. This role offers professional growth, hands-on experience in multidisciplinary projects, and a chance to become a technical reference in your areas of expertise. Key Accountabilities Contribute to the performance of the Research & Innovation Unit by identifying new opportunities in the Buildings and Infrastructure sector, focusing on risks analysis and resilience, including maintaining networks, scouting partners, and developing proposals. Manage R&I projects by coordinating teams, ensuring timely delivery, and collaborating across disciplines to transfer results and enhance service offerings. Develop innovation activities by mapping internal competences, identifying opportunities, defining new services, and supporting market transfer of innovations. Participate in national and international proposals and offers related to innovation. Education Master’s Degree in Civil Engineering or Architecture. A PhD is a plus. Qualifications Expertise in risks analysis, resilience assessment, risk-based mapping, probabilistic analysis, and infrastructure design. 1-3 years of experience considered a plus. Experience with European research projects, collaborations with research institutions, and innovation management. Strong analytical skills, organizational capabilities, and ability to manage multiple projects. Fluent in Italian and English; proficiency in a second language is a plus. Willingness to travel abroad. Competencies Forward thinking, promoting sustainability, embracing change, emotional management, decision-making, trust-building, networking, strategic perspective, and client focus.
